Identifying the origin of the oil leaking on your CUPRA FORMENTOR

If you find out fluid leaking from under your CUPRA FORMENTOR, the first thing to do is to examine all of your levels (power steering, engine oil, brake fluid, coolant) to discover if any of them can promptly be recognized as the source of the leak. To limit the risks, it is definitely required to examine your levels every 2 weeks to avoid any risk of engine breakage.
In our case we will only be interested in case you detect oil leaking from your CUPRA FORMENTOR, as far as engine oil is concerned, the liquid will be quite viscous and in shades of brown to black and if it is gearbox oil, it will be rather in amber tones and will have a strong unpleasant smell.
It’s not actually easy to discover the cause of the oil that leaks on a CUPRA FORMENTOR because of the space in the engine block, however here are the simple steps to follow to discover the origin of the oil:

  • Uncover the point where the oil falls, the area from which it leaks onto the floor…
  • Track down the path of the dripping oil to its origin, if the blot is too big, don’t be reluctant to clean the engine block and drive to be able to identify it easier.
  • To help you, here is a list of the auto parts that in most cases induce oil to leak from a car: the drain plug and its seal; one of your crankcase gaskets; the oil pressure switch; the oil filter; the transmission drain plug; the transmission sealing rings.

Oil leakage from the drain plug and its seal on CUPRA FORMENTOR

In this circumstance, the procedure is quite simple, you just have to lift your CUPRA FORMENTOR, if possible perfectly horizontal, remove your drain plug, drain your engine oil, swap your drain gasket, tighten the plug to the appropriate torque and examine the hot engine to make sure the leak has been repaired.

Oil leaking over from the oil filter of my CUPRA FORMENTOR

In the event that your oil leak comes from your oil filter, you will basically need to change it. To make this happen, take a filter wrench, remove the old filter, being certain that the gasket does not stick to the engine, set the new filter and tighten it moderately. Same check, hot check if oil is leaking from your CUPRA FORMENTOR.

Oil leaking from the pressure switch of my CUPRA FORMENTOR

Finally, if it is your pressure switch that is the trigger of your leak on your CUPRA FORMENTOR, you can, determined by its ease of access, reach it and swap it easily. To make this happen, set a drain tray under the part, disconnect the electrical wire, remove the part, quickly reposition the replacement pressure switch, clean the assembly and do a hot test to confirm that you no longer have any oil leaking from your CUPRA FORMENTOR.

For any other type of leak, we advise you to go to your mechanic because the repair requires too much knowledge and tools to be carried out serenely alone.
